10-Bit, Integrated, Multiformat SDTV/HDTV
Video Decoder and RGB Graphics Digitizer
ADV7400A
FEATURES
Three 10-bit ADCs sampling up to 110 MHz
12 analog input channel mux
NTSC/PAL/SECAM color standards support
Adaptive digital line length tracking (ADLLT™), signal
processing, and enhanced FIFO management give
mini TBC functionality
525p/625p component progressive scan support
720p/1080i component HDTV support
Digitizes RGB graphics up to 1280 × 1024 @ 60 Hz (SXGA)
24-bit digital input port supports data from DVI/HDMI Rx IC
Any-to-any 3 × 3 color-space conversion matrix
Industrial temperature range (−40°C to +85°C)
12-bit 4:4:4/8-bit 4:2:2 DDR pixel output interface
Programmable interrupt request output pin

GENERAL DESCRIPTION
The ADV7400A is a high quality, single chip, multiformat video
decoder and graphics digitizer. This multiformat decoder
supports the conversion of PAL, NTSC, and SECAM standards
in the form of composite or S-video into a digital ITU-R BT.656
format. The ADV7400A also supports decoding a component
RGB/YPrPb video signal into a digital YCrCb or RGB pixel
output stream. The support for component video includes
standards such as 525i, 625i, 525p, 625p, 720p, 1080i, 1250i, and
many other HD and SMPTE standards. Graphic digitization is
also supported by the ADV7400A; it is capable of digitizing
RGB graphics signals from VGA to SXGA rates and converting
them into a digital RGB or YCrCb pixel output stream.
The ADV7400A contains two main processing sections. The
first is the standard definition processor (SDP), which processes
all PAL, NTSC, and SECAM signal types. The second is the
component processor (CP), which processes YPrPb and RGB
component formats, including RGB graphics. For more specific
descriptions of the ADV7400A features, see the Detailed
Functionality and Detailed Description sections.
